Records live in an ordinary database on the device. The lists behave like a data grid — you can inspect and correct your own observations without a round trip to a server. Column choice and filtering are available on every list, sorting by column header on a tablet, and every row opens directly into the record's edit form.

Daftar observasi

The observation list is the main working view for checking what was recorded. On a tablet, tap a column header to sort by it and tap again to reverse the order. Tap any row to open the observation's detail form, where you can correct any field and save.

The list always shows the project's complete set of observations. On a tablet, use sorting to spot outliers — sorting by date surfaces any records with an implausible timestamp, and sorting by taxon groups occurrences of the same species so you can compare their field values.

Penyaringan

Type in the filter box above the list to narrow it. On a phone one box matches your text against every column shown in the list — taxon, date, visit, locality, comment and any custom column you have added. On a tablet each column has its own filter box under the header, and the boxes combine: typing in two columns returns only rows that match both.

Example — everything recorded on one date. Type the date, for example 2026-04-18, into the filter box. Every observation from that day remains; clear the box to see all rows again.

Filtering matches text that is present. To find records where a field was left blank, add that field as a column and scan the list, or sort by that column on a tablet so the empty cells group together.

Takson

The taxa list opens on My species — the taxa recorded in the project. Switch to All names to browse the downloaded Catalogue of Life names.

My species is the useful view before export, because it is the project's working species list. It is where you check for spelling inconsistencies and near-duplicate names that arose from entering the same species differently across sessions — for example Tulipa greigii entered once with a capital G, or a vernacular name used as a taxon name on one record. Mengoreksi data sebelum ekspor

Satu penelusuran singkat melalui daftar sebelum Anda mengekspor akan menangkap masalah lapangan yang paling umum.

  1. Buka daftar takson dan pindai nama yang nyaris duplikat — spesies yang sama dimasukkan dengan variasi ejaan atau tingkatan yang berbeda. Koreksi catatan observasi yang bermasalah sehingga nama takson konsisten di seluruh proyek.
  2. Open the observation list, add the field you consider required in practice to the visible columns, then scan or sort that column for empty cells. Open each flagged record and fill in the missing value.
  3. Switch to the map and switch the basemap to Outline (see Map tools) so your own points are clearly visible against a plain background. Positions that landed in water or in the wrong valley stand out immediately. Tap to open and move the offending record.
  4. Periksa galeri foto untuk memastikan jumlah gambar sesuai dengan yang diharapkan. Buka foto mana pun yang tampak salah atribusi dan tetapkan ulang.
  5. Ketika data terlihat benar, lanjutkan ke Format ekspor.

Di mana data disimpan

All records are stored in a single SQLite database on the device. No account is required to create or read data, and your records leave the device only when you export them or use a connected service (Google Drive, Dropbox, Zenodo, iNaturalist). Map tiles, weather, GBIF look-ups and AI identification are fetched from their providers when you use those features. Recording works entirely offline from the moment you create a project.

A full SQLite backup is one of the twelve export formats. It produces a .db file that is a complete copy of the app's database — every project, every table as it sits on disk — readable by any SQLite tool. It is for analysis and archiving, not for restoring into the app; for device-to-device backup use Backup & Restore under Menu → Admin → Account, which backs the database up to Google Drive. See Export formats for all twelve options.
